T-Centralen, Stockholm’s metro heart, is also its cultural soul. A bustling hub of movement, yet somehow serene, thanks to its grand architecture and striking artworks. From 1950s arches to futuristic light installations, every corner tells a story. As dusk falls, the station transforms into a glowing underground museum—lights dancing on walls, passengers flowing like waves. It’s not just a transfer point; it’s a masterpiece in motion, where everyday travel becomes art.

It takes about 10 minutes to walk from T-Centralen to Gamla Stan, passing along the scenic Riddarfjärden lake promenade. Alternatively, take the metro for just one stop to Stadshusbron or Slussen, then transfer to a ferry or walk. The metro system is efficient and punctual, ideal for tourists. Most restaurants and souvenir shops in Gamla Stan are within walking distance, perfect for a relaxed stroll.
